Output 863d496b64e160731976d29016014bc37e8420deccdbbb63f050c335fceabc19:1

value
442354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c7e164c066774b339656b48150cfad5afd3df276 OP_EQUAL
address
3KutQLWThwBZ3vT6FEfBqGgPxTme1DZyAf
transaction
863d496b64e160731976d29016014bc37e8420deccdbbb63f050c335fceabc19
confirmations
61589
spent
true